Bellinger’s MLB Career
Bellinger was picked in the fourth round of the 2013 MLB Draft.
He spent the first six years of his career playing for the Los Angeles Dodgers, winning the MVP in 2019 (and a World Series Championship in 2020).
The 30-year-old then had a two-year stint with the Chicago Cubs before joining the Yankees.
Over 1,180 career games, Bellinger is batting .261 with 228 home runs, 706 RBI’s, 706 runs and 107 stolen bases.
